Abstract

This chapter addresses some advanced topics whose development remains work in progress. The first topic concerns the efficient treatment of non-linear models where standard strategies can fail for high-dimensional problems. The second topic concerns the use of advective stabilization when the involved fields are approximated in a separated form. Finally, we introduce a discrete form of the PGD solver, the one that we consider in computer implementations, that is then extended for considering a separated representation constructor based on residual minimization. Residual minimization is particularly suitable for addressing non-symmetric differential operators, for which the standard procedure described in the previous chapters can be inefficient (slow convergence and non-optimal representations).
